If you are looking for a job, some outdoor job fairs are heading your way soon.

Great Lakes Bay Michigan Works will be hosting several job fairs next week in several different cities including Midland, Saginaw, Bay City, Alma, and Mt. Pleasant. In order to provide enough room for social distancing, the job fairs will be held outdoors. This is a great opportunity for those seeking jobs to meet face to face with employers.

Be sure to bring plenty of resumes to the following job fairs:

  • Monday, July 13th in the Dow Diamond parking lot in Midland
  • Tuesday, July 14th in the SVRC Pavilion in Saginaw
  • Wednesday, July 15th in the Wenona Park Pavilion in Bay City
  • Thursday, July 16 at Alma High School in Alma
  • Friday, July 17th at Island Park West in Mt. Pleasant

Each of the fairs will run from 10 am until 1 pm each day. Good luck.
